Flask Deployment Configuration

Complete production deployment setup for Flask applications.

Usage

bash
# Build Docker image
docker build -t myapp .

# Run with Docker Compose
docker-compose up -d

# Deploy to cloud
gunicorn --bind 0.0.0.0:8000 app:app

Production Configuration

python
# config.py
import os
from urllib.parse import quote_plus

class ProductionConfig:
    """Production configuration."""
    
    # Security
    SECRET_KEY = os.environ.get('SECRET_KEY')
    DEBUG = False
    TESTING = False
    
    # Database
    SQLALCHEMY_DATABASE_URI = os.environ.get('DATABASE_URL') or \
        f"postgresql://{os.environ.get('DB_USER')}:{quote_plus(os.environ.get('DB_PASSWORD'))}@" \
        f"{os.environ.get('DB_HOST')}:{os.environ.get('DB_PORT', '5432')}/{os.environ.get('DB_NAME')}"
    SQLALCHEMY_TRACK_MODIFICATIONS = False
    SQLALCHEMY_ENGINE_OPTIONS = {
        'pool_size': 10,
        'max_overflow': 20,
        'pool_recycle': 3600,
        'pool_pre_ping': True
    }
    
    # Security Headers
    SECURITY_HEADERS = {
        'Strict-Transport-Security': 'max-age=31536000; includeSubDomains',
        'X-Content-Type-Options': 'nosniff',
        'X-Frame-Options': 'DENY',
        'X-XSS-Protection': '1; mode=block',
        'Content-Security-Policy': "default-src 'self'; script-src 'self' 'unsafe-inline'; style-src 'self' 'unsafe-inline'"
    }
    
    # Session
    SESSION_COOKIE_SECURE = True
    SESSION_COOKIE_HTTPONLY = True
    SESSION_COOKIE_SAMESITE = 'Lax'
    PERMANENT_SESSION_LIFETIME = 3600  # 1 hour
    
    # Cache
    CACHE_TYPE = 'redis'
    CACHE_REDIS_URL = os.environ.get('REDIS_URL', 'redis://localhost:6379/0')
    CACHE_DEFAULT_TIMEOUT = 300
    
    # Rate Limiting
    RATELIMIT_STORAGE_URL = os.environ.get('REDIS_URL', 'redis://localhost:6379/1')
    RATELIMIT_DEFAULT = '100/hour'
    
    # Logging
    LOG_LEVEL = os.environ.get('LOG_LEVEL', 'INFO')
    LOG_FILE = os.environ.get('LOG_FILE', '/var/log/app/app.log')
    
    # File Upload
    MAX_CONTENT_LENGTH = 16 * 1024 * 1024  # 16MB
    UPLOAD_FOLDER = os.environ.get('UPLOAD_FOLDER', '/var/uploads')
    
    # Email
    MAIL_SERVER = os.environ.get('MAIL_SERVER')
    MAIL_PORT = int(os.environ.get('MAIL_PORT', 587))
    MAIL_USE_TLS = os.environ.get('MAIL_USE_TLS', 'true').lower() in ['true', 'on', '1']
    MAIL_USERNAME = os.environ.get('MAIL_USERNAME')
    MAIL_PASSWORD = os.environ.get('MAIL_PASSWORD')
    MAIL_DEFAULT_SENDER = os.environ.get('MAIL_DEFAULT_SENDER')

WSGI Configuration

python
# wsgi.py
import os
from app import create_app

# Get environment
config_name = os.environ.get('FLASK_ENV', 'production')
app = create_app(config_name)

if __name__ == "__main__":
    app.run()

Gunicorn Configuration

python
# gunicorn.conf.py
import multiprocessing
import os

# Server socket
bind = f"0.0.0.0:{os.environ.get('PORT', 8000)}"
backlog = 2048

# Worker processes
workers = multiprocessing.cpu_count() * 2 + 1
worker_class = 'sync'
worker_connections = 1000
timeout = 30
keepalive = 60
max_requests = 1000
max_requests_jitter = 100

# Security
limit_request_line = 4094
limit_request_fields = 100
limit_request_field_size = 8190

# Logging
accesslog = '-'
errorlog = '-'
loglevel = os.environ.get('LOG_LEVEL', 'info').lower()
access_log_format = '%(h)s %(l)s %(u)s %(t)s "%(r)s" %(s)s %(b)s "%(f)s" "%(a)s" %(D)s'

# Process naming
proc_name = 'flask_app'

# Server mechanics
daemon = False
pidfile = '/tmp/gunicorn.pid'
user = os.environ.get('USER', 'www-data')
group = os.environ.get('GROUP', 'www-data')
tmp_upload_dir = None

# SSL
keyfile = os.environ.get('SSL_KEYFILE')
certfile = os.environ.get('SSL_CERTFILE')

Docker Configuration

dockerfile
# Dockerfile
FROM python:3.11-slim

# Set environment variables
ENV PYTHONDONTWRITEBYTECODE=1 \
    PYTHONUNBUFFERED=1 \
    PIP_NO_CACHE_DIR=1 \
    PIP_DISABLE_PIP_VERSION_CHECK=1

# Install system dependencies
RUN apt-get update && apt-get install -y \
    build-essential \
    libpq-dev \
    curl \
    && rm -rf /var/lib/apt/lists/*

# Create app user
RUN groupadd -r appuser && useradd -r -g appuser appuser

# Set work directory
WORKDIR /app

# Install Python dependencies
COPY requirements/production.txt ./requirements.txt
RUN pip install --no-cache-dir -r requirements.txt

# Copy application code
COPY . .

# Create necessary directories
RUN mkdir -p /var/log/app /var/uploads && \
    chown -R appuser:appuser /app /var/log/app /var/uploads

# Switch to non-root user
USER appuser

# Expose port
EXPOSE 8000

# Health check
HEALTHCHECK --interval=30s --timeout=30s --start-period=5s --retries=3 \
    CMD curl -f http://localhost:8000/health || exit 1

# Run application
CMD ["gunicorn", "--config", "gunicorn.conf.py", "wsgi:app"]
